Luokittelevana is a Finnish word that translates to "classifying" or "categorizing" in English. It is derived from the verb "luokitella," which means to classify or categorize. The term is commonly used in various contexts, including education, science, and everyday language, to describe the process of organizing information, objects, or concepts into distinct groups or categories based on shared characteristics or criteria.
